House leaders urged to remove certain provisions from price transparency bill
AHA today voiced support for a provision in the Lower Costs, More Transparency Act (H.R. 5378) that would suspend for two years the Medicaid disproportionate share hospital reductions scheduled to go into effect on Oct. 1, but urged House leaders to reject another provision that would permanently implement reductions to Medicare payments for drug administration services in off-campus hospital outpatient departments.
